WebJan 10, 2024 · Designing gear systems is not an easy thing to do. The designed gear system must provide the required input and output torques and velocities. Also designed gear system must comply with constructional restrictions defined by the placements of other mechanical elements such as shafts. WebMay 28, 2024 · Miter gears are types of bevel gears with a speed ratio of 1. They are used to change the direction of power transmission without changing speed. Miter gears can be straight miter and spiral miter gears. Thrust bearings must be employ when using spiral miter gears because they produce thrust force in the axial direction.

Various types of transmission in a car (Reference: youtube.com) christmas time charlie brownWebRotation direction. Gears are also useful for changing the direction of rotational motion. Spur gears can reverse direction, worm gears change rotation al direction by 90 degrees, and bevel gears can transmit motion around corners. Movement.
